1054.3SCHEDULER V2.1B ON OVMS V6.2GLRMAI::BHATIATue Apr 16 1996 17:077
The current version of Scheduler V2.1b on OVMS does not support OVMS V6.2. The SPD # 32.19.05 only mentions V6.1
of OVMS as the latest release supported. The plan is to support OVMS V6.2 in the next rlease of Scheduler on OVMS,
which is planned to be released in Q1FY97.
